Notes:
The APC, Scan, Repeat, and Blank skip functions
may not work normally with the following tapes:
Tapes on which the recording level is low.
Tapes on which there is less than 4 seconds of
blank space between selections.
Tapes on which there are long pauses in the mid-
dle of selections.
Tapes on which there is much noise between
selections.
